#55eb0f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#55eb0f is composed of 33.3% red, 92.2%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.6%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 100.9 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 49%. #55eb0f color hex could be obtained by blending #aaff1e with #00d700. Closest websafe color is: #66ff00.

Shades and Tints of #55eb0f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050e01 is the darkest color, while #fcfff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#55eb0f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b8179 is the less saturated color, while #52f505 is the most saturated one.
